Etiquette Tips for Business Dining
  • Arrive Early and share your business cards with members
  • Wear a Name Tag to help with introductions and memory
  • Offer bread to the left and then help yourself
  • Water is on the right, bread goes on the left
  • Avoid placing personal items like your phone, wallet or purse on the table
  • Pass the salt & pepper together
  • Don't use gestures with utensils in hand
  • Set a goal to Meet Someone New at each event
  • Be Yourself - wear what you wear to work

 
Ambassador Program

Chamber Ambassadors are volunteers from the Chamber Membership Community that serve to welcome new members and connect with other Chamber members. They help facilitate introductions and networking interactions for new and current members alike.
